Multiplier Event in Romania

”Moldova” National Museum Complex of Iași, Romania, in its capacity of partner to the Erasmus Plus Project ”Folk Art & Culture: Offering Educational Opportunities to Young Adults”, coordinated by the Municipality of Pyli, Greece, organized a dissemination event to share main project results on 30 May 2024. The event, targeting mainly young people, took place at the Palace of Culture, in the ”Ștefan Procopiu” Hall, starting with 2.00 p.m., and gathered a rather wide audience. The role of the activity was to present to the interested audience the results and experiences gained within the project developed by the Municipality of Pyli in partnership with AKETH – Developmental Centre of Thessaly (Greece), Kadir Has University (Turkey), Mercato delle Gaite (Italy) and ”Moldova” National Museum Complex through the Ethnographic Museum of Moldavia (Romania), focusing mainly on the learning platform and the massive open online course (MOOC), designed so that traditional art and culture may turn into a veritable tool, a reference point, an instrument available for being used by all interested parties but mainly by young adults in vulnerable situations.
